About This Item
US: G.H. Doran, 1926. First Edition, First Printing. Hardcover. Very Good. First Edition, First Printing. First printing limited to one thousand books, of which this is numbered 284. Gray paper-covered boards with particulars in paper compartment to spine. Top edge gilt. Pages are clean and unmarked. Boards are intact, with four black spots approximately a millimeter in diameter on front cover and bumping to covers. Chipping to head and tail of spine and closed tear to paper at top rear hinge. Text block is clean. Binding is tight and square.
